CUP FOR TROTTING. The secretary of the Stratford A. and P. Association, Mr. W. F.. Ross, has received advice from Mr. Jury, late of the Club Hotel, and now resident at Tauranga, of his intention lo donate a £5/5/0 cup for the twomi le trotting event at the Autumn show. HEALTH STAMPS. The sale of health stamps will cease at the end of this week, and after Saturday they will be withjdrawrj The total raised at Stratford this year is slightly over £53. Of this amount £22 w’as collected by the postman’s drive held in November. The sale of thc,se stamps has not made much progress during the past few weeks and no great incrase on the amount already collected is expected.
